class GISelMITest
Declaration
class GISelMITest : public Test { /* full declaration omitted */ };
Declared at: llvm/unittests/CodeGen/GlobalISel/GISelMITest.h:137
Inherits from: Test
Member Variables
- protected llvm::LLVMContext Context
- protected std::unique_ptr<LLVMTargetMachine> TM
- protected llvm::MachineFunction* MF
- protected std::pair<std::unique_ptr<Module>, std::unique_ptr<MachineModuleInfo>> ModuleMMIPair
- protected SmallVector<llvm::Register, 4> Copies
- protected llvm::MachineBasicBlock* EntryMBB
- protected llvm::MachineIRBuilder B
- protected llvm::MachineRegisterInfo* MRI
Method Overview
- protected GISelMITest()
- protected void setUp(llvm::StringRef ExtraAssembly = "")
Methods
¶GISelMITest()
GISelMITest()
Declared at: llvm/unittests/CodeGen/GlobalISel/GISelMITest.h:139
¶void setUp(llvm::StringRef ExtraAssembly = "")
void setUp(llvm::StringRef ExtraAssembly = "")
Declared at: llvm/unittests/CodeGen/GlobalISel/GISelMITest.h:140
Parameters
- llvm::StringRef ExtraAssembly = ""